Peter Savvich Utkin

Peter Savvich Utkin (Russian: Пётр Саввич Уткин) was a distinguished Russian artist renowned for his contributions to the fields of painting and graphic design. Born on October 8, 1877, in Tambov, Utkin embarked on his artistic journey in Saratov before honing his skills at the Moscow School of Painting, Sculpture, and Architecture under the tutelage of eminent figures like Isaac Levitan, Konstantin Korovin, and Valentin Serov. His education laid the groundwork for a career that would intertwine with the evolution of Russian art in the early 20th century.

Utkin's artistic oeuvre is celebrated for its dreamlike quality and adherence to Symbolism, a movement that sought to express the ineffable aspects of human experience through allegory and mystical imagery. His paintings, such as "Sleep" and "Mirage," are imbued with a musicality and fantastical landscapes, often rendered in the symbolist-favored palette of blue and lilac tones. These works, characterized by their evocative titles and whimsical execution, established Utkin as a pivotal figure in Russian Symbolism. His decorative graphics adorned the pages of the "Golden Fleece" magazine, and his book illustrations, notably for Andrei Bely's "The Silver Dove," further exemplified his mastery and versatility.

Beyond his individual achievements, Utkin played a significant role in the artistic community, contributing to the organization of seminal exhibitions such as "Scarlet Rose" and "Blue Rose." His later years were devoted to teaching and creating in Saratov and Leningrad, leaving a legacy that continues to influence and inspire. Date and place of birt:9 october 1877, Tambov, Russian Empire
Date and place of death:17 october 1934, St. Petersburg, USSR
Nationality:Russia
Period of activity: XIX, XX century
Specialization:Artist, Painter
Art school / group:Mir iskusstva, Профессиональный союз художников-живописцев Москвы
Genre:Landscape painting, Portrait, Still life
Art style:Symbolism
